Perth COVID lockdown update: Premier announces restrictions after lockdown ends – 7NEWS.com.au
Most West Australians will need to wait a little while longer for life to return to a pre-lockdown level of ‘normal.’

Perth will likely transition out of a week-long COVID lockdown after 6pm on Friday – but some restrictions will remain in place, including wearing masks in public.
WA Premier Mark McGowan outlined the new details on what people can expect from Perths post-lockdown transition plan in a late-night press conference on Thursday.
Out of 191 close contacts of a hotel worker who returned a positive COVID test, 189 results have come back negative and two results are pending.
